Restore iPhone from a computer backup. Using USB, connect a new or newly erased iPhone to the computer containing your backup. Do one of the following: On a Mac (macOS 10.15 or later): In the Finder sidebar, select your iPhone, click Trust, then click “Restore from this backup.”.

Mar 27, 2019 · After you’ve made sure you have a recent backup, here’s how to reset your iPhone and restore it from an iCloud backup: Go to Settings > General > Reset. Tap Erase All Content and Settings.
